Meaning of Carafe | Babel Free

Noun CEFR B1
kəˈɹæf

Definitions

  1. A bottle, usually glass and with a flared lip, used for serving water, wine, or other beverages.
  2. A glass pot with a spout for pouring, used both for serving coffee and as a receptacle during the brewing process.
